Tips for Maintaining Your Tiger Revo 2012
Keeping your Tiger Revo 2012 in top shape is essential for ensuring its longevity and performance. Here are some maintenance tips to help you keep your bike running smoothly:
-
Regular Oil Changes: Changing the engine oil regularly is one of the most important maintenance tasks. Follow the manufacturer's recommendations for oil change intervals and use the recommended type of oil. Regular oil changes help to keep the engine clean and lubricated, preventing wear and tear.
-
Check and Clean Air Filter: The air filter prevents dirt and debris from entering the engine. Check the air filter regularly and clean or replace it as needed. A clean air filter ensures optimal engine performance and fuel efficiency.
-
Inspect and Adjust Chain: The chain is responsible for transmitting power from the engine to the rear wheel. Inspect the chain regularly for wear and tear, and adjust the tension as needed. Lubricate the chain regularly to prevent rust and ensure smooth operation.
-
Check Brake Pads and Fluid: The brakes are essential for safety. Check the brake pads regularly for wear and tear, and replace them as needed. Inspect the brake fluid level and top it up if necessary. Bleed the brakes to remove air bubbles and ensure optimal braking performance.
-
Inspect Tires: The tires are the only point of contact between the bike and the road. Inspect the tires regularly for wear and tear, and check the tire pressure. Replace the tires when they reach the wear limit or show signs of damage.
-
Check Spark Plug: The spark plug ignites the air-fuel mixture in the engine. Check the spark plug regularly and replace it as needed. A faulty spark plug can cause poor engine performance and reduced fuel efficiency.
-
Clean and Lubricate Cables: The cables control various functions, such as the throttle, clutch, and brakes. Clean and lubricate the cables regularly to ensure smooth and reliable operation.
-
Check and Adjust Valves: The valves control the flow of air and fuel into the engine. Check and adjust the valves periodically to ensure optimal engine performance and fuel efficiency. This task may require specialized tools and knowledge, so it's best left to a qualified mechanic.
